摘要
Accessing digital information in many enterprises is increasingly relied on mobile devices such as web-phones, PDAs, Pocket PCs and laptops. The experience of such access is affected by many factors. First, mobile network connections are inferior to their stationary counterparts with more frequent spurious disconnections and greater variation of network bandwidths. Second, the portability requirement of mobile devices limits the resources, which usually results in smaller display and storage sizes. Third, wireless communications are usually more costly for devices moving in a large area than the wired network. Last but not the least, the security risk for mobile devices is higher than stationary ones due to the nature of wireless communication, portability of the devices, disconnection/reconnection and migration of the devices between different service networks. Substantial research efforts are needed to help shape the corporate practices of secure, cost-effective and user-friendly access to enterprise information from mobile devices. In this paper, we focus on an important operation mode in which mobile devices are not always connected. Instead, devices are connected whenever possible and necessary, and disconnected at anytime involuntarily when the communication is interrupted or voluntarily when connection is no longer required or desirable. Clearly, devices operated in this mode usually require less connection time, which in turn results in less security risk and communication cost.
